Three Ways Contractors Improve Home Comfort and Efficiency

There are several ways homeowners can improve their homes in Northern Virginia. Home improvement can be used as a tool for a property that will soon be put on the real estate market, or as an improvement that the owner will personally enjoy for years to come. Making changes to a residence can include a kitchen remodel, window replacement, and the addition of a security system. Using a group of contractors who work well together for multiple projects will improve the overall appearance of the home and speed completion of plans in a coordinated and timely manner.

kitchen remodel
When it’s time to give the busiest room in the house a facelift, it’s time to give the kitchen a makeover. Northern Virginia kitchen remodeling projects can range from countertop and appliance updates to complete floor, ceiling, and cabinet makeovers. A kitchen renovation can create more storage space, make food preparation areas more usable, and give a room a more modern look. Switching out appliances can improve energy efficiency and decrease the amount of time it takes to cook a meal. Replace the floor with a more comfortable surface to stand on and reduce noise as people walk by. Kitchen upgrades are one of the most profound changes that can be made to a home to add value.

window replacement
Old windows look dirty and worn and can add years to a home’s appearance. Replacement windows on Northern Virginia homes create a fresh new look. New vinyl windows improve energy efficiency by reducing the amount of radiant heat energy that enters the windows. This in turn lowers the ambient temperature. The less heat transferred indoors through the windows means there is less cooling for the air conditioner during the summer. Replacement windows install without gaps or drafts. In winter, warm air cannot escape, which in turn lowers heating bills.

Security system
Feeling safe is always a priority. Adding alarm systems to Northern Virginia homes is a project that should be seen before something happens, not after. Homeowners who are proactive in installing a security system reduce the risk of burglary, which can lead to injuries, loss of precious possessions, and emotional scarring. For the house that has an outdated alarm system, an update or repair will improve the peace of mind of the owner and also increase the value of the house. The security system can even be coordinated with a new sound system to add sound and visual features.
